Diabetic nephropathy, also known as diabetic kidney disease, is a kidney-related disease to type 1 and type 2 diabetes. This condition affects the normal functioning of the kidney and disturbs its ability to remove waste products and extra fluid from the body. Diabetes and high blood pressure are the major risk factors for diabetic nephropathy. Preventive care includes following a healthy lifestyle and proper monitoring and treatment of high blood pressure and diabetes. Early diagnosis and treatment help to reduce further damage to the kidney, thereby helping in disease management. If left untreated, it may lead to kidney failure, a severe and life-threatening condition.

 Global Diabetic Nephropathys Market: Segmentation 

The global diabetic nephropathy market is segmented on the basis of diagnosis, treatment, indication, and end user.

On the basis of diagnosis, the market is segmented into blood test, urine tests, imaging tests, renal function testing and kidney biopsy.

Imaging tests are further segmented into X-ray, CT, and MRI.

On the basis of treatment, the market is segmented into medications, kidney dialysis, and transplant.

Medications are further segmented into angiotensin-converting enzyme inhibitors angiotensin II receptor blockers, antioxidant inflammation modulator, renin inhibitors, diuretics, calcium channel blockers, g protein-coupled receptors, connective tissue growth factor inhibitors, monocyte chemoattractant proteins inhibitor, and endothelin-A receptor antagonist.

On the basis of indication, the market is segmented into Diabetes 1 and Diabetes 2.

On the basis of the end user, the market is segmented into hospital & clinics, diagnostic center, research institutes, and others.
